Hypersensitivity, also known as a hypersensitivity reaction or allergic reaction, is a condition where the body's immune system reacts abnormally to a foreign substance. Such substances, that cause hypersensitivity are referred to as an allergen, could be something typically harmless to most people, like pollen or certain foods.
Types of Hypersensitivities

Allergic reactions related to drugs are hypersensitivity responses driven by the immune system and bear no connection to the drug's therapeutic action. While drugs in isolation do not trigger an immune response, they can interact with endogenous proteins to form antigens. These antigens stimulate lymphocytes to produce antibodies. Antibodies, also known as immunoglobulins (Ig), are essential players of the adaptive immune system. These antigen-binding proteins are produced by B cells and make up 20 percent of the total blood plasma by weight. In mammals, antibodies fall into five different classes, which each elicits a different biological response upon antigen binding.

Asthma is a chronic respiratory condition for which new therapeutic avenues, including anti-inflammatory drugs like mast cell stabilizers and anti-IgE treatments, continue to be developed.
Mast cell stabilizers, such as cromolyn (also known as sodium cromoglycate) and nedocromil (Tilade), are effective drugs in asthma management. 背景情况:

  • 昆虫的过敏性影响全球众多个体.
  • 系统性过敏反应对健康构成重大风险.
  • 毒液免疫疗法 (VIT) 是严重的昆虫过敏的主要治疗方法.

研究的目的:

  • 为VIT的诊断工作和治疗指示制定明确的指导方针.
  • 确定从VIT中获益最多的患者群体.
  • 提供关于VIT持续时间和应急准备的建议.

主要方法:

  • 对有关毒药免疫疗法的现有文献进行系统审查.
  • 分析临床试验数据和专家共识.
  • 对诊断标准和治疗结果的评估.

主要成果:

  • 对VIT的诊断应保留给已确认敏感化和全身反应或显著生活质量损害的患者.
  • 不建议对单症状疹进行VIT.
  • 建议VIT的持续时间为5年,并携带上腺素自喷器.

结论:

  • 对于特定的患者群体来说,VIT是一种有价值的治疗方法,这些患者有昆虫过敏.
  • 仔细选择患者对于有效和安全的VIT至关重要.
  • 长期遵守和应急准备是VIT管理的重要组成部分.
